The sample is a PDF document that leverages the CVE-2010-0188 vulnerability in Adobe Reader's XFA form processing. This exploit allows for the execution of arbitrary code, likely to download and run a secondary payload. The embedded URL is part of the XFA template structure.

Heuristics 5

  • Adobe Reader LibTIFF XFA image exploit — CVE-2010-0188 critical CVE likely CVE_2010_0188
    PDF contains the CVE-2010-0188 exploit template: XFA JavaScript heap-spray setup, a generated TIFF image payload, and assignment of that TIFF data to an XFA image field rawValue to trigger Adobe Reader's LibTIFF parser.
